  "citation": "R.S. 13:5103",
  "heading": "Determination of procedural questions",
  "text": "All procedural questions arising in suits on claims against the state, state agencies, or political subdivisions shall be determined, except as the contrary is specified in this Part, in accordance with the rules of law applicable to suits between private parties.",
